草庐IT

深入React Flow Renderer(一):构建可拖动低代码工作流(附代码地址)

导言:在现代的Web开发中,构建可视化工作流和图形界面是一项常见的任务。传统上,这需要大量的前端工作,但现在有了一种强大的工具,可以使这个过程更加容易和高效——ReactFlowRenderer。本系列博客将深入介绍ReactFlowRenderer,这是一个用于构建可拖动低代码工作流的强大库。什么是ReactFlowRenderer?ReactFlowRenderer是一个基于React的库,它使您能够轻松创建可拖动的工作流和图形界面。它提供了一个强大的工具集,可用于构建各种可视化界面,包括流程图、图表、拓扑图等。使用ReactFlowRenderer,您可以将节点拖动到画布上,连接它们,创

了解Unity编辑器之组件篇Playables和Rendering(十)

Playables一、PlayableDirector:是一种用于控制和管理剧情、动画和音频的工具。它作为一个中央控制器,可以管理播放动画剧情、视频剧情和音频剧情,以及它们之间的时间、顺序和交互。PlayableDirector组件具有以下作用:剧情控制:PlayableDirector可以用于控制和管理剧情的播放。通过指定剧情的Timeline(时间轴)或Animation(动画)资源,PlayableDirector可以按照预定义的时间表触发和操纵对象的动作和属性变化。它实现了在给定时间范围内按照需求展示和控制游戏中的剧情。动画控制:PlayableDirector可以用于控制和播放动画。

android - 如何禁用/抑制 IDEA "Rendering problems"警告

IDEA不断弹出消息“呈现问题,缺少样式。是否为此布局选择了正确的主题?……”是的,一切都正确,IDEA只是没有从AppCompat库中看到一些符号。是否可以抑制这些警告?因为这很烦人。(我希望IDEA只是“闭嘴”并尽可能地呈现所有内容,忽略可能的错误。) 最佳答案 预览的默认主题选自:使用tools:context时list中定义的Activity主题布局中的属性。...list中定义的应用程序主题。...如果以上主题不延伸Theme.AppCompat.*您收到描述的错误,必须手动选择预览主题。

C++11 <thread> 使用 OpenGL 进行多线程渲染可防止主线程读取标准输入

它似乎与平台相关(在我的笔记本电脑上使用Ubuntu12.04,在我的工作站上不使用另一个Ubuntu12.04)。这是关于我使用两个线程执行的操作的示例代码。#include#include#include#include#includeusingnamespacestd;intmain(){atomic_boolg_run(true);strings;threadt([&](){cout>s;cout这是我的编译参数:g++-std=c++0x-omainmain.cc-lpthread-lglfw我的笔记本电脑运行这个程序,像这样:initinitedrenderrenderqu

3D Gaussian Splatting for Real-Time Radiance Field Rendering论文中代码复现及排错过程

项目网址graphdeco-inria/gaussian-splatting:Originalreferenceimplementationof“3DGaussianSplattingforReal-TimeRadianceFieldRendering”(github.com)第一次在自己电脑上配环境(MX350显卡)环境配置以下是最初电脑所安装的内容:Anaconda32022.10-Windows-x86_64CUDA电脑只支持11.6,所以装的是11.6版本。虚拟环境配置出错记录使用git去克隆repositorygitclonehttps://github.com/graphdeco-

vue中的render函数、h()函数、函数式组件

一、什么是render官网:用于编程式地创建组件虚拟DOM树的函数。在我们使用webpack脚手架创建项目时,都能在main.js中看到一个render函数importVuefrom'vue'importAppfrom'./App.vue'newVue({render:h=>h(App)}).$mount('#app')对于render函数es6中写成了箭头函数 es5写法:render:function(createElement){returncreateElement(App);}实际上createElement只是形参用h代表了,h() 是 hyperscript 的简称——意思是“能

c++ - ASCII DOS 游戏 - 渲染方法

我正在编写一个老式的ASCIIDOS提示符游戏。老实说,我正在尝试效仿ZZT以了解更多有关该品牌游戏设计的信息(即使它已过时)我做得很好,我的全屏文本模式可以正常工作,我可以毫无问题地创建世界和四处移动,但我找不到合适的渲染时间方法。我知道我的渲染和预渲染代码很快,因为如果我不添加任何delay()s或(clock()-renderBegin)/CLK_TCK从time.h检查渲染速度非常快。我不想使用delay(),因为据我所知,它是平台特定的,除此之外,我不能在它延迟时运行任何代码(比如用户输入和处理)。所以我决定做这样的事情:do{if(kbhit()){input=getch(

Vue3使用h函数和render函数动态插入组件和元素

首先明白两个函数的大致作用h函数(createVnode)用于创建一个虚拟DOM(用法可以自行查看文档);render函数用于输出虚拟DOM;在Vue是无法使用原生的方式将组件当做普通DOM动态加入到其他的DOM中,通过render函数的第二个参数指定需要挂载DOM父组件代码片。//Anhighlightedblocktemplate> divclass="home-box">/div>/emplate>scriptsetup>import{ref,h,render,onMounted}from'vue'importTestfrom'./Test.vue'onMounted(()=>{ //

javascript - 使用 Passed Mongodb 通过 res.render ('jadeview' 快速检索数据,在 Jade View 中邮寄 :mongodbretriveddata) in script. 标签?

我通过routes.js中的以下代码将mongoose检索到的数据传递到我的node/express应用程序中的jadeViewapp.get('/newrequest',function(req,res){Account.find({},function(err,data){if(err){}res.render('newrequest',{user:req.user,mail:data});});});现在我想提取每个值并通过JavaScript将邮件对象存储在脚本标记中的数组中,该邮件对象传递到我的jadeView,代码如下,我正在使用JqueryUI自动完成功能源是下面名为av

mongodb - Meteor/ReactJS - UI 闪烁问题 : rendering twice before and after checking a database

任务:我需要根据数据库结果显示组件。问题:它在检查数据库之前渲染组件并在不从数据库获取任何信息的情况下显示结果,并且在从数据库收到结果后第二次渲染组件,这会导致UI闪烁问题**在我的示例中(...删除...)我展示了它。一旦至少添加了一项任务,刷新页面和“添加任务!”前半秒将显示红色block。如何解决这个问题?我应该使用“promise”还是只有在它检查数据库后我才能显示结果? 最佳答案 您的容器订阅数据并监控订阅的就绪状态:createContainer(()=>{consttodosHandle=Meteor.subscrib